- Principala
- Dezvoltare software
- Rollup
Ce face rollup? Descopera cum functioneaza Rollup si de ce este esential pentru dezvoltatorii web
Te-ai întrebat vreodată ce face rollup? În esență, Rollup este un bundler de module JavaScript, special conceput pentru a îmbunătăți performanța aplicațiilor tale web. Comparativ cu alte instrumente, Rollup reunește un cod sursă în module mai mici, optimizând astfel viteza de încărcare a paginilor tale. Imaginați-vă că fiecare script JavaScript pe care îl utilizați este un ingredient dintr-o rețetă delicioasă. Rollup este bucătarul care combină aceste ingrediente într-un fel de mâncare perfect gata de servire.
Conform unei statistici recente, utilizarea Rollup poate reduce dimensiunea bundle-ului final cu până la 30%, ceea ce se traduce prin viteze de încărcare mai rapide și o experiență mai bună pentru utilizatori. 😍 Acest lucru este esențial în special pentru dezvoltatorii care doresc să ofere aplicații web rapide și fluide. Imaginați-vă că aveți o aplicație care durează prea mult pentru a se încărca; utilizatorii vor abandona rapid și ar putea alege competitorii dvs.!
Funcționarea Rollup și beneficiile sale
Deci, cum funcționează Rollup? Simplu spus, optimizează codul sursă printr-un proces de tree-shaking. Acest lucru înseamnă că elimină codul nefolosit, reducând semnificativ dimensiunea bunului final. 🌳 De asemenea, Rollup permite crearea de module ES, ceea ce ajută la crearea unor aplicații mai organizate și mai ușor de întreținut.
Exemple de utilizare a Rollup
- 📦 Rollup este ideal pentru biblioteci de cod, deoarece poate crea un singur fișier optimizat care poate fi distribuit. Un exemplu ar fi o bibliotecă de UI scrisă în Vue.js.
- 🛒 Dacă dezvoltați un magazin online, utilizarea Rollup va asigura că toate modulele sunt corect legate și funcționează rapid, îmbunătățind experiența utilizatorului.
- 📈 În cazul aplicațiilor complexe de date, cum ar fi cele folosite pentru analiza marketingului, Rollup poate ajuta la menținerea codului organizat și ușor de gestionat.
Poveste reală a unui client
Unul dintre clienții noștri, care dezvoltă aplicații pentru monitorizarea activităților fizice, se confrunta cu probleme de performanță ce duceau la pierderi de utilizatori. După implementarea Rollup, ei au observat o scădere a timpului de încărcare cu 50%! Acest lucru le-a permis să recâștige utilizatori și să îmbunătățească ratingurile aplicației sale. 🌟
Sfaturi de experți despre utilizarea Rollup
✍️ Utilizați Rollup în combinație cu un sistem de versionare pentru a menține codul întotdeauna la zi. De asemenea, nu uitați să verificați periodic dimensiunea bundle-ului. Un bun obicei este să folosiți comenzi de analiză care îți vor arăta dimensiunea bundle-ului și unde poți optimiza.
Vrei și tu să transformi modul în care gestionezi codul? Contactează-ne la +373 689 72 497 sau vizitează lebo.md pentru a beneficia de expertiza noastră în dezvoltarea software-ului și optimizarea performanței app-urilor tale! 🌐
Aspect | Rollup | Webpack |
Optimizare | Tree-shaking, Reducerea bundle-ului | Configurare complexă |
Viteză | Viteze mai mari | Variază |
Dimensiune bundle | 30% mai mică | Mai mare fără optimizare |
Ușurință în utilizare | Intuitiv | Configurații complicate |
Management cod | Module ES | Toate modulele la un loc |
Ideal pentru | Biblioteci, aplicații simple | Proiecte mari |
Feedback utilizatori | Foarte pozitiv | Mixat |
Comunitate | Activă | Foarte mare |
Preț | Inexistent | Gratuit/Pro |
Rollup este mai mult decât un simplu instrument; este o soluție esențială pentru dezvoltatorii care doresc să îmbunătățească eficiența și performanța aplicațiilor lor. Nu aștepta, experimentează Rollup chiar astăzi pentru a observa diferența! 🏃♂️💨
Ce face rollup? Descopera cum functioneaza Rollup si de ce este esential pentru dezvoltatorii web
Ce face rollup? Este o întrebare frecvent adresată de dezvoltatorii web, mai ales cei care caută să optimizeze procesele de dezvoltare a aplicațiilor. Dacă ești un dezvoltator sau un antreprenor care interacționează cu tehnologia, cum functioneaza Rollup? poate schimba modul în care gestionezi proiectele tale!
Îmbunătățirea eficienței aplicațiilor tale
Rollup este un bundler modern de module JavaScript, special conceput pentru a crea aplicații web rapide și eficiente. Gândește-te la Rollup ca la un specialist care combine resursele necesare pentru a face aplicațiile tale să ruleze mai rapid și mai fluent. De ce este important acest lucru? Statisticile arată că, în 2022, 80% dintre utilizatorii de internet abandonau site-urile care se încărcau mai lent de 3 secunde. 🌐
Iată care sunt avantajele utilizării Rollup:
- 🌟 Reducerea dimensiunii fișierelor: Rollup utilizează tehnici precum tree shaking pentru a elimina codul nefolosit, astfel încât majoritatea fișierelor să fie mai mici.
- 🚀 Loading rapid: Fiind optimizat să genereze cod mai compact, aplicația ta se va încărca mai repede, îmbunătățind experiența utilizatorului.
- 🔧 Ușor de folosit: Rollup are o configurație simplă, care permite dezvoltatorilor, indiferent de nivel, să-l integreze eficient.
Exemplu practic
Imaginați-vă că sunteți un antreprenor și aveți un magazin online construit pe JavaScript. Folosind Rollup, timpul de încărcare al site-ului poate scădea cu până la 50%. Aceasta înseamnă mai puțini clienți pierduți și, implicit, creșterea vânzărilor! 📈
Rolul Rollup în ecosistemul IT
Rollup nu este doar un alt tool pentru dezvoltatori, ci este esențial în ecosistemul IT. De exemplu, o bune parte dintre aplicațiile moderne care utilizează React, Vue sau Angular beneficiază de avantajele pe care le oferă Rollup. Cu o experiență de peste 20 de ani, echipa noastră de la lebo.md poate integra Rollup în proiectele tale, asigurându-ne că aplicațiile tale funcționează optim!
Tip de aplicatie | Diferenta de timpul de incarcare (%) | Eficienta Rollup |
Magazin online | 50% | Reducere a dimensiunii bundle-ului |
Aplicație de management | 40% | Code-splitting eficient |
Jocuri web | 60% | Animatii mai fluide |
Blog-uri | 30% | îmbunătățirea SEO |
Aplicație mobilă | 45% | Răspuns rapid |
Platformă de cursuri online | 35% | Scădere funcție la cerere |
Forum online | 25% | Îmbunătățiri constante |
Serviciu de streaming | 55% | Reducerea buffer-ului |
Rolul Rollup este crucial pentru dezvoltarea asincronă a modulelor, ceea ce facilitează colaborarea și întreținerea aplicațiilor. Chiar și pentru cei care sunt la început, energia ta în cum functioneaza Rollup? poate să-ți aducă beneficii semnificative.
De ce să alegi serviciile noastre?
La lebo.md, oferim un spectru complet de servicii, de la dezvoltare software personalizată la suport tehnic post-implementare. Nu este nevoie să contactezi 3 companii diferite, noi ne ocupăm de toate! 😊 Contactează-ne la +373 689 72 497 sau vizitează-ne pe lebo.md pentru a descoperi mai multe despre cum putem ajuta cu Rollup și nu numai!
Este timpul să îți îmbunătățești aplicațiile web! Nu aștepta, sună-ne acum! 📞
Care este diferenta dintre rollup si webpack? Afla miturile si realitatea din spatele acestora
Aici ne aflăm în fața a două instrumente populare pentru gestionarea aplicațiilor JavaScript: Rollup și Webpack. Dar care este diferența dintre Rollup și Webpack? Mai mulți dezvoltatori se întreabă această întrebare, iar răspunsul poate fi mai complicat decât pare. 🤔
Scopul și utilizarea principală
Rollup este special conceput pentru a construi biblioteci sau aplicații mai simple, concentrându-se pe bundling-ul eficient al modulelor ES. De asemenea, un avantaj major este capacitatea sa de a elimina codul nefolosit prin metoda de tree-shaking. Pe de altă parte, Webpack este un bundler de aplicații mai complet, oferind un arsenal mai larg de funcționalități, incluzând module de stil, imagini și scripturi. Aceasta face ca Webpack să fie alegerea ideală pentru aplicații mari și complexe. 🏗️
Performanța și dimensiunea bundle-ului
Un aspect important de luat în considerare este performanța. Un studiul recent a arătat că utilizarea Rollup reduce dimensiunea bundle-ului final cu 30%, ceea ce se traduce prin încărcări mai rapide și o experiență îmbunătățită pentru utilizatori. În contrast, un Webpack mai complex poate duce la un bundle mult mai mare, mai ales dacă nu este configurat corespunzător. 🎯
Complexitatea configurației
- 🔧 Rollup este mai simplu de configurat și poate fi gata în câteva minute pentru o bibliotecă standard.
- ⚙️ Webpack necesită alegeri mai variate, adesea ajungând să necesite o cunoaștere avansată a configurării, chiar și pentru cele mai simple aplicații.
Într-ună poveste reală a unui client, o echipă de dezvoltare a utilizat Webpack pentru un proiect complex, dar a întâmpinat dificultăți în a menține actualizările. Au schimbat apoi la Rollup și au reușit să reducă timpii de încărcare, îmbunătățind experiența utilizatorului. 🙌
Miturile și realitatea
Există multe mituri în jurul acestor instrumente. De exemplu, unii cred că Webpack este întotdeauna mai bun, dar realitatea este că alegerea corectă depinde de nevoile proiectului tău. Iată câteva mituri des întâlnite:
- Miturile: Simplificăm totul cu Webpack pentru că este popular.
- Realitate: Adaptorul corect depinde de tipul de proiect. Pentru biblioteci, Rollup poate fi mai eficient.
- Miturile: Webpack are o performanță mai bună decât Rollup.
- Realitate: Performanța depinde de utilizare. Pentru cod simplu, Rollup poate fi mai rapid.
Recenzii și sfaturi de la utilizatori
Utilizatorii Rollup laudă simplitatea sa și ușurința în utilizare, în timp ce cei care aleg Webpack apreciază versatilitatea sa în proiectele mari. 🌟 Important este să decizi care instrument se potrivește cel mai bine cerințelor tale.
Vrei să discutăm despre aceste instrumente mai detaliat? Sună-ne la +373 689 72 497 sau vizitează lebo.md pentru consultanță personalizată și soluții IT eficiente! 🌐
Caracteristici | Rollup | Webpack |
Scop principal | Bundling biblioteci | Bundling aplicații complexe |
Performanță | Rapid, dimensiune mică | Varie, mai mare fără optimizare |
Configurație | Ușoară | Complexă |
Tree-shaking | Da | Limitat, necesită configurație |
Support | Comunitate activă | Comunitate vastă |
Dimensiune bundle | Mică | Mai mare |
Ideal pentru | Proiecte mici | Proiecte mari |
Cunoștințe necesare | De bază | Avansate |
Utilizare frecventă | Biblioteci JavaScript | Aplicații diverse |
Nu mai amâna! Înțelege diferența dintre Rollup și Webpack și folosește instrumentul adecvat pentru proiectul tău. Contactează-ne acum pentru a explora soluțiile cele mai bune pentru tine! 🚀